• Dll创建和调用过程代码

    一个完整的DLL创建以及实现过程,文件相对目录都有,只需要按照顺序先编译CreateDLl生产Dll文件,然后编译TestDllLoad进行调用

    2013-05-05
    14
  • 用C实现面向对象.pdf

    No programming technique solves all problems. No programming language produces only correct results. No programmer should start each project from scratch. Object-oriented programming is the current cure-all — although it has been around for much more then ten years. At the core, there is little more to it then finally applying the good programming principles which we have been taught for more then twenty years. C++ (Eiffel, Oberon-2, Smalltalk ... take your pick) is the New Language because it is object-oriented — although you need not use it that way if you do not want to (or know how to), and it turns out that you can do just as well with plain ANSI-C. Only object-orientation permits code reuse between projects — although the idea of subroutines is as old as computers and good programmers always carried their toolkits and libraries with them.

    2011-05-12
    2
  • C 语言常见问题集.pdf

    C 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dfC 语言常见问题集.pdf

    2011-05-12
    2
  • c和c++深层探索.pdf

    书试图通过近50节的内容带领读者从各个方面去把握C/C++的语法、语义,并通过分析C/C++编译器生成的汇编代码使读者明白C/C++的某些底层实现,从而更加深入地理解C/C++的概念、规则和不足。本书没有面面俱到地讲如何使用C/C++语言编程,而是深入剖析了C/C++语言的历史变化、各项特性及底层实现。本书试图引领读者不仅在C/C++语言的范围内学习,而且更侧重于从汇编语言的角度、从编译程序和链接程序的角度去了解、分析C/C++语言。通过本书,希望读者不仅能看清C语言的现在,还会知道C语言的过去,以及把握C语言的未来。本书适合已经初步掌握了C/C++的语法,希望从一个更深的层次去了解C/C++的读者

    2011-05-12
    6
  • 修改代码的艺术,(美)费瑟+著.pdf

    第一部分 修改机理  第1章 修改软件  第2章 带着反馈工作  第3章 感知和分离  第4章 接缝模型  第5章 工具 第二部分 修改代码的技术  第6章 时间紧迫、但必须修改  第7章 漫长的修改  第8章 添加特性  第9章 无法将类放入测试用具中  第10章 无法在测试用具中运行方法  第11章 修改时应当测试哪些方法   第12章 在同一地进行多处测试、是否应该将相关的所有类都解依赖  第13章 修改时应该怎样写测试   第14章 棘手的库依赖问题  第15章 到处都是API调用   第16章 对代码的理解不足  第17章 应用毫无结构可言  第18章 测试代码碍手碍脚   第19章 对非面向对象的项目、如何安全地对它进行修改  第20章 处理大类  第21章 需要修改大量相同的代码   第22章 要修改一个巨型方法,却没法为它编写测试   第23章 降低修改的风险  第24章 当你感到绝望明 第三部分 解依赖技术  第24章 解依赖技术

    2011-05-12
    2
  • C语言进阶 (东大 凌明 非常不错)

    C语言进阶-第一讲概述.pdf ..............................\C语言进阶-第七讲编码风格.pdf ..............................\C语言进阶-第三讲编译汇编调试.pdf ..............................\C语言进阶-第二讲C语言复习.pdf ..............................\C语言进阶-第五讲 数据结构与链表.pdf ..............................\C语言进阶-第八讲编写安全无错的代码.pdf ..............................\C语言进阶-第六讲中断与驱动.pdf ..............................\C语言进阶-第四讲存储器与指针.pdf

    2011-05-12
    9
  • 《 程序员面试宝典》+《编程之美》+《编程珠玑》

    经典大放送! 《 程序员面试宝典》+《编程之美——微软技术面试心得》+《编程珠玑》 《 程序员面试宝典》+《编程之美——微软技术面试心得》+《编程珠玑》 《 程序员面试宝典》+《编程之美——微软技术面试心得》+《编程珠玑》 《 程序员面试宝典》+《编程之美——微软技术面试心得》+《编程珠玑》

    2011-05-10
    9
  • 4人帮设计模式 (面向对象)

    本书设计实例从面向对象的设计中精选出23个设计模式,总结了面向对象设计中最有价值的经验,并且用简洁可复用的形式表达出来。本书分类描述了一组设计良好,表达清楚的软件设计模式,这些模式在实用环境下有特别有用。

    2011-05-10
    9
  • 《编程之美——微软技术面试心得》

    《编程之美——微软技术面试心得》收集了约60道算法和程序设计题目,这些题目大部分在近年的笔试,面试中出现过,或者是被微软员工热烈讨论过。作者试图从书中各种有趣的问题出发,引导读者发现问题,分析问题,解决问题,寻找更优的解法。   本书的内容分为下面几个部分:   游戏之乐:从游戏和其他有趣问题出发,化繁为简,分析总结。   数字之魅:编程的过程实际上就是和数字及字符打交道的过程。这一部分收集了一些好玩的对数字进行处理的题目。   结构之法:汇集了常见的对字符串、链表、队列,以及树等进行操作的题目。   数学之趣:列举了一些不需要写具体程序的数学问题,锻炼读者的抽象思维能力。   书中绝大部分题目都提供了详细的解说。 每道题目后面还有一至两道扩展问题,供读者进一步钻研。   书中还讲述了面试的各种小故事,告诉读者微软需要什么样的技术人才,重视什么样的能力,如何甄别人才。回答读者关于IT业面试,招聘,职业发展的疑问。这本书的很多题目会出现在IT 行业的各种笔试,面试中。但本书更深层的意义在于引导读者思考,和读者共享思考之乐,编程之美。   微软公司全球资深副总裁沈向洋作序推荐!   北京大学计算机科学技术研究所副研究员潘爱民倾力推荐!

    2011-05-10
    3
  • 编程珠玑 第二版 算法 思想

    本书是计算机科学方面的经典名著《编程珠玑》的姊妹篇,讲述了对于程序员有共性的知识。书中涵盖了程序员操纵程序的技术、程序员取舍的技巧、输入和输出设计以及算法示例,这些内容结合成一个有机的整体,如一串串珠玑展示给程序员。本书适合各级程序员阅读参考。 本书针对程序设计人员探讨了一系列的实际问题,这些问题是对现实中常见问题的归纳总结。作者虽然没有给出解决这些问题的具体代码,但始终非常富有洞察力和创造力地围绕着这些折磨程序员的实际问题展开讨论,从而引导读者理解问题并学会解决问题的技能,这些都是程序员实际编程生涯中的基本技能。为此,本书给出了一些精心设计的有趣而且颇具指导意义的程序,这些程序能够为那些复杂的编程问题提供清晰而且完备的解决思路,书中还充满了对实用程序设计技巧及基本设计原则的清晰而睿智的描述。   本书在第一版的基础上增加了3个方面的新内容:测试、调试和计量,集合表示,字符串问题,并对第一版的所有程序都进行了改写,生成了等量的新代码。

    2011-05-10
    2
上传资源赚积分or赚钱